/* UK styles updated */
@media all {
*{margin:0;padding:0;}
option{padding-left:.4em;}
html{height:100%;}
body{min-height:101%;position:relative;background-color:#fff;text-align:left;color:gray;font-size:81.25%;font-family:Arial, Helvetica, Verdana, Sans-Serif;}
fieldset,img{border:0;}
select,input,textarea{font-size:99%;}
#main{clear:both;width:auto;padding:8px 32px 48px;}
#col-cont-928{z-index:1; width:928px;}
.clearfix:after{content:".";display:block;height:0;clear:both;visibility:hidden;}
.clearfix{display:block;}
#ie_clearing{display:none;}
ul,ol,dl{margin:0 0 1em 1em;}
li{margin-left:1.5em;line-height:1.5em;}
dd{margin:0 0 1em 2em;}
blockquote,cite{font-size:.93em;width:auto;margin:0 0 1em 1.5em;}
.subcolumns{width:auto;margin:0 -1px;padding:0 1px;}
.subc{padding:0 .5em;}
.subcl{padding:0 1em 0 0;}
.subcr{padding:0 0 0 1em;}
h1,h2,h3,h4{font-family:Arial, Helvetiva, Verdana, Sans-Serif;font-weight:400;}
h1{font-size:18px;color:#ce171e;margin:0 0 .25em;}
h2{font-size:1.923em;color:gray;margin:0 0 .25em;}
h3{font-size:1.154em;color:gray;font-weight:700;margin:0 0 .25em;}
h4{font-size:1em;color:gray;font-weight:700;margin:0 0 .3em;}
p,ul,dd,dt{line-height:1.5em;}
p{line-height:1.308em;margin:0 0 1em; font-size:1.1em;}
em,i{font-style:italic;}
pre,code{font-family:"Courier New", Courier, monospace;}
address{font-style:normal;line-height:1.5em;margin:0 0 1em;}
hr{color:#fff;background:transparent;border:0;border-bottom:1px gray solid;margin:0 0 .5em;padding:0 0 .5em;}
acronym,abbr{letter-spacing:.07em;border-bottom:1px dashed #c00;cursor:help;}
img.float_left{float:left;margin-right:1em;margin-bottom:.15em;border:0;}
img.float_right{float:right;margin-left:1em;margin-bottom:.15em;border:0;}
img.center{text-align:center;padding:4px;}
img.framed{border:1px #ddd solid;background:#f4f4f4;padding:3px;}
#main h1{margin:20px 0;}
*+ html #main h1{margin:0 0 20px;}
#main h2{margin-bottom:0;}
#body_helper{width:100%;height:100%;}
#page_margins,#page_margins_bottom{width:990px;background:#FFF;margin:auto;}
#col-cont-content-inner{overflow:visible;}
a{cursor:pointer;}
a,a em.file{color:gray;text-decoration:none;}
#footer a{color:gray;}
input.std{border:1px solid #b0b0b0;color:#646464;padding:1px;}
#overlayer{top:0;left:0;width:100%;height:100%;background:#B4B4B4;position:absolute;z-index:999;margin:0;}
h1 img{margin:-2px 0 0 -8px;}
*+ html h1 img{margin:-7px 0 0 -8px;}
.gamespage .gamepage-hl-top img,.filter-support-contact .filter-header img{margin-left:-2px;}
.gamespage .gamepage-hl img,.teaser-support-home-big img.hl,.teaser-support-home-big h3 img,.teaser-wifi-online .header h3 img,.teaser-news .teaser-header h3 img,.teaser-packshot-448 .teaser-header h3 img,.teaser-packshot-448-right .teaser-header h3 img,.teaser-product-small-448 .teaser-header h3 img,.teaser-ghtb-blank .teaser-header h3 img,.teaser-htl-blank h2 img,.teaser-htl-blank-overlap h2 img,.couch-teaser-328 h3 img{margin-left:-4px;}
.teaser-product-big-gradient-688 .teaser-header h3 img{margin-left:-5px;}
.clearer,#footer{clear:both;}
#header,#col-1-content,#col-2-content,#col-cont-content{position:relative;}
dt,strong,b{font-weight:700;}
.c50l .subcl,.c33l .subcl{padding:0 12px 0 0;}
.c50r .subcr,.c33r .subcr{padding:0 0 0 12px;}
.c33l .subc,#col-cont-688 .c33l .subc{padding:0 8px;}
h5,h6{font-size:1em;color:gray;font-style:italic;margin:0 0 .3em;}
a:hover,a.link-arrow:hover,a.link-arrow-eshop:hover,#col-cont-content a,#col-cont-content-inner a,#col-cont-content a.link:hover,#col-cont-content a.link-aktiv:hover,#col-cont-content a#paging-before-button-h:hover,#col-cont-content a#paging-before-button-f:hover,#col-cont-content a#paging-next-button-h:hover,#col-cont-content a#paging-next-button-f:hover,#col-cont-content a.link-arrow:hover,#col-cont-content a.link-fb:hover,#col-cont-content a.link-arrow-down:hover,#col-cont-content a.link-arrow-left:hover,#col-cont-content-inner a.link-arrow:hover,#col-cont-content-inner a.link-fb:hover,#col-cont-content-inner a.link-arrow-down:hover,#col-cont-content-inner a.link-arrow-left:hover,#optional-content p.intro a{text-decoration:underline;}
h2 img,#optional-content h3 img,.headlinebox h2 img,.filter-support .filter-header img,.paragraph h3 img,.teaser-ghtl-bordered .teaser-header h3 img,.teaser-wii-online-688 h3 img,.teaser-wii-online-688-bullet h2 img{margin-left:-3px;}
}


h1 img{margin:0 0 0 -8px !important;}

hr{margin-bottom:18px;color:#DCDCDC!important;}
.c50l{text-align:center;width:99%;}
.subcl hr{width:426px;}
.c50l a{width:100%!important;}
.c50l h3 img{margin-left:-3px;}
.c50r .paragraph{margin-bottom:8px;}
.c50l .subcr,.c50r .subcr{padding-left:0;}
.c50r .subcr{margin-top:27px;}
.c50r{width:0;}
#hre3{color:#B1B2B4;}
.gamepage-external-links{padding-bottom:28px;}
#nd-date{position:absolute;top:231px;font-size:14px;font-weight:700;padding-left:380px;}
.c50l .subcl,.c50l .subcl h3{text-align:left;}

p a { text-decoration: underline; color:#11B5EA;}
p a:hover, p a:focus {color:#333;}

table{padding-top: 5px}
table td{padding-right: 10px; padding-bottom: 2px;}
hr{color:grey;}